Here are some of the major stories making headlines in the Dallas legal career market:

Marcos Ronquillo was recruited by Beirne Maynard & Parsons.  The partner, well known from his management role at Godwin Ronquillo, brings a wealth of litigation experience to the firm.  Jose Gonzalez, Todd Parrish, and Ramona Soto also joined.  Said Martin Beirne, chairman of the firm, “Marcos is one of the most respected and sought-after litigators in the region, known for his integrity and leadership. His experience and presence within the legal and business community brings great value to our clients and to the firm.”

Winstead hired Brent Clifton for its tax practice.  The partner attended Southern Methodist University and joins from Locke Lord.

Wilson Elser added three counsels,  significantly growing its presence in the market.  Jay Brandt and Brenda Jeffers Damuth joined the litigation practice group and Andrew Forstenzer the insurance group.

Matthew Harper took a new legal job with SNR Denton.  The partner practices primarily in patent litigation for the telecom and high-tech industry.

Shackelford Melton  McKinley brought Scott Conrad into the firm’s Real Estate development and finance practice.

Here are some of the major legal career moves in Austin last month:

Matt Paulson joined Katten Muchin in Austin.  The partner brings expertise in environmental law as it relates to the energy industry.  He is a graduate of the University of Denver School of Law and U.C. Santa Cruz and joins from Baker Botts.

Greenberg Traurig hired Lance Anderson for its IP practice.  Joining as an Of Counsel, the attorney will concentrate on transactional intellectual property work.  Anderson obtained his J.D., bachelor’s, and master’s degrees from Texas Tech University.

Danica Milios was recruited by Sutherland Asbill & Brennan from her position as Deputy Solicitor General for the Office of the Attorney General of Texas.  The litigation attorney is a graduate of the University of Texas School of Law and Texas A&M.
